Le Pen's proposal to punish veiled women faces criticism

The right-wing extremist National Rally party in France has proposed fines for women wearing the hijab in public places if Marine Le Pen wins the 2027 presidential election. The proposal, which was discussed within the party and officially adopted, aims to combat what is referred to as Islamic ideology, with the justification that it defends women who are compelled to wear it. This statement sparked angry reactions, as many commentators considered this measure to be in conflict with human rights and European agreements, particularly Article 10 of the Human Rights Declaration. It is seen as a threat to fundamental freedoms and the republic. The proposal has also been described as racist, aiming to discriminate against Muslims, and could lead to banning Muslim women from wearing the hijab, raising widespread concerns about the violation of women's rights and religious discrimination in France.
